Cacio e Pepe Protein Pasta Chips

Air crisped chickpea pasta with pecorino and black pepper, served with lemony whipped ricotta for dipping.

01 Gather

Ingredients

Makes 2 generous servings

  • 8 oz chickpea or protein rich short pasta
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• ½ cup finely grated pecorino
  • 1 tsp coarse black pepper
  • 1 cup ricotta
  • 1 lemon
  • 1 tbsp chopped parsley
  • Pinch of salt

02 Make

The good part

  1. 01

    Boil pasta 1 minute past al dente, drain very well, and steam dry 5 minutes.

  2. 02

    Toss with oil, half the pecorino, pepper, and salt; air fry at 400°F for 12 to 16 minutes, shaking often.

  3. 03

    Whip ricotta with lemon zest, lemon juice, remaining pecorino, and 1 to 2 tablespoons water.

  4. 04

    Let chips cool 3 minutes to finish crisping, then serve with ricotta and parsley.

Technique notes
  • Slightly overcooked pasta develops a crisp shell without a hard raw center.
  • Cook in batches; crowded pasta steams instead of becoming chip like.
Useful swaps
  • Use regular pasta if protein pasta is unavailable.
  • Greek yogurt blended with feta can replace whipped ricotta.
Storage & reheating

Store cooled chips airtight at room temperature for 1 day. Refrigerate dip for up to 3 days and stir before serving.
